In recent years, cryptocurrencies have gained immense popularity, and Bitcoin and Ethereum are two of the most well-known digital currencies. Both of these cryptocurrencies have their own unique features and benefits, but they also differ significantly in terms of mining. In this article, we will explore the differences between Bitcoin and Ethereum mining, and discuss the advantages and disadvantages of each.
Bitcoin vs Ethereum Mining: Understanding the Basics
Bitcoin and Ethereum are both based on blockchain technology, which is a decentralized ledger that records transactions across multiple computers. Mining is the process by which new coins are created and transactions are validated on the blockchain. Both Bitcoin and Ethereum mining require powerful computers and a significant amount of electricity to perform the necessary calculations.
Bitcoin vs Ethereum Mining: Hashing Algorithms
One of the most significant differences between Bitcoin and Ethereum mining is the hashing algorithm used. Bitcoin uses the SHA-256 algorithm, while Ethereum uses the Ethash algorithm. The hashing algorithm determines the complexity of the mining process and the amount of computational power required.

Bitcoin vs Ethereum Mining: Energy Consumption
One of the most controversial aspects of mining is its energy consumption. Both Bitcoin and Ethereum mining require a significant amount of electricity, which has raised concerns about the environmental impact of these processes. However, Ethereum has made significant strides in reducing its energy consumption by moving to a proof-of-stake consensus mechanism, which is more energy-efficient than proof-of-work.
